Hello,
Let me guess....input/output error???
Reboot pfix=ram...
Open a terminal and type in
e2fsck /dev/xxx
where xxx is your puppy partition...
IE e2fsck /dev/sda1
When it ask`s "Fix y or n" (possibly several times...deleted inodes)
Choose yes...
Then reboot, and see if they are gone.. _________________ "Close the "Windows", and open your eyes, to a whole new world"
